Required Skills

Sr Java Developer

Work Authorization

  • Us Citizen

  • Green Card

  • EAD (OPT/CPT/GC/H4)

Preferred Employment

  • Corp-Corp

Employment Type

  • Consulting/Contract

education qualification

  • UG :- - Not Required

  • PG :- - Not Required

Other Information

  • No of position :- ( 1 )

  • Post :- 9th Jul 2021

JOB DETAIL

Requirements:
• Experience with Java application development, leveraging frameworks such as Struts/Tiles, Struts 2, Servlets/JSP, and JPA/Hibernate (5+ years);
• Experience in web development leveraging XML and CSS (5+ years);
• Experience with Oracle databases with the capability to write complex queries and develop complex PL/SQL database objects, including both DML and DDL (5+ years);
• Experience with Javascript frameworks, such as AngularJS, NodeJS, and React (2+ years);
• Experience with responsive design frameworks, preferably Bootstrap;
• Experience using code repositories, preferably Git;
• Experience using continuous integration tools, preferably Jenkins;
• Experience with relational and object-oriented database designs;
• Experience with object-oriented design methodologies;
• Experience with Information Systems Development Methodology (ISDM);
• Experience with database query tools (i.e., TOAD, SQL Developer, SQL Navigator);
• Experience with database security, including role-based security;
• Experience with Unified Modeling Language (UML);
• Experience with Agile development, specifically Scrum, Extreme Programming (XP) and Kanban (preferred);
• Experience with JQuery (Javascript library) (preferred);
• Experience with Virtualization, preferably Docker (preferred);
• Experience implementing GIS (Geographic Information System) applications (preferred);
• Experience maintaining WebLogic Server (preferred);
• Experience developing web services, preferably RESTful web services (preferred);
• Experience with environmental regulatory business processes and practices (preferred);
• Knowledge and understanding of DEP’s technical environment (preferred);

Company Information